Are you hoping to add some antique style to your home? Thankfully, you won’t have to revamp every part of your interior’s décor to achieve this look. In fact, simply adding a vintage-inspired rug can get the job done. “Selecting a rug that has a lived-in or vintage feel adds character,” Raymond Jimenez, the founder and creative director of RAYMOND NICOLAS, says. “I personally like when vintage-style rugs are placed in ultra-modern homes because they make the space more casual and palatable.” Ultimately, there are so many advantages to choosing an antique-style rug. For starters, you can achieve the authentic touch you’d gain from a true vintage carpet, without worrying about the upkeep required for an older piece. Another plus? Antique rugs often cost thousands of dollars, while modern replicas can be found even on the tightest of budgets.

While you’re on the hunt for one of your own vintage-inspired pieces, Tanya Hembree, the owner and principal designer of Onyx + Alabaster, says to keep your eyes open for two key design elements: large patterns and faded colors. From there, you can select your preferred style to dress up everything from your entryway to the heart of your living room.
